Earnings Breakdown and Fight Economics
Guarantees, PPV, and Revenue Streams
Mayweather structures deals around minimum guarantees plus performance bonuses. Pay-per-view buys often push his earnings into the hundreds of millions for a single fight.
Sponsorships, appearance fees, and media rights provide complementary income. This layered approach ensures cash flow regardless of any single event’s outcome.

Career Milestones and Public Impact
Key Moments that Shaped Wealth and Influence
Landmark fights against Pacquiao, Ortiz, and Hatton set financial benchmarks. Each event expanded his global audience and negotiating leverage.
